All the new Galaxy S22 models available:-
Samsung offers three variations of the Galaxy S22, with different specs at a variety of prices. There's the base Galaxy S22, along with an S22 Plus and the S22 Ultra model, which has the best specs -- and the highest price to match. It's a recipe Samsung has followed for the last few generations, and as a strategy it's working. (Here's how the Galaxy S21, S21 Plus and S21 Ultra variants compare.)

If you're on a more modest budget, it's possible the company will also release a more affordable Galaxy S22 FE, or Fan Edition, but it didn't launch one with the S22 range. The Galaxy S20 FE launched in October 2020, eight months after the flagship S20 lineup, and the Galaxy S21 FE launched earlier in January. The Fan Edition phone made a few smart features and specs sacrifices to achieve a more budget-friendly price.

The Galaxy S22 is coming Feb. 25 and you can preorder now:-
Each model in the Galaxy S22 line is available for preorder today. Despite rumors of possible delay, the Galaxy S22, S22 Plus and S22 Ultra will launch and be available to buy on Feb. 25.

Samsung typically launches its S-series phones in March, but it bucked that trend in 2021 by launching the Galaxy S21 line in January. Although Samsung typically follows a 12-month update cycle, the company unwrapped its new Galaxy S22 series on Feb. 9.

How much does the Galaxy S22 cost? The price depends on the model
For 128GB of storage, the Galaxy S22 ranges in price from $799 to $1,199 depending on the model. The base Galaxy S22 costs $800 (£769, approximately AU$1,450), the S22 Plus costs $1,000 (£949) and the S22 Ultra costs $1,200 (£1,149). The price, however, increases as storage capacity gets larger.

Sales of the Galaxy S20 line didn't impress, likely because of the generally high prices, coupled with widespread financial uncertainty caused by the pandemic. The S21 offered more affordable handsets by swapping glass back panels for toughened plastic. (Here are all the differences between the Galaxy S21 and S20.)

At launch, the base S20 came in at $1,000, while the base S21 undercut that at $800. Instead of raising prices back to S20 levels, Samsung's has mirrored the Galaxy S21's pricing for the Galaxy S22 series.

What colors does the Galaxy S22 come in? 

Alongside the three new Galaxy phones, Samsung introduced a few new color options. The Galaxy S22 Ultra comes in black, white, green and burgundy, while the Galaxy S22 and S22 Plus come in black, white, pink gold and green. 

The Galaxy S22's green and pink colors were teased during Samsung's August 2021 Unpacked event. At one point in the presentation (about 46 minutes in), when Samsung mentioned the S Pen stylus's compatibility with the Galaxy Z Fold 3, the words "S22 colors" were visible on the foldable phone. The text appeared next to a separate window showing a light green plaid pair of pants and a baby pink blazer that pointed to the words "pistachio green" and "flamingo pink," but those didn't turn out to be the official names for the new Galaxy S22 color choices.

SAMSUNG GALAXY S22 VS. S22 PLUS VS. S22 ULTRA

CategoryGalaxy S22Galaxy S22 PlusGalaxy S22 Ultra
OSAndroid 12Android 12Android 12
Display6.1-inch OLED6.6-inch OLED6.8-inch OLED
Resolution1080x23401080x23401440x3088
Max refresh rateUp to 120HzUp to 120HzUp to 120Hz
Dimensions70.6 x 146 x 7.6 mm75.8 x 157.4 x 7.6 mm77.9 x 163.3 x 8.9 mm
Weight168g (5.93 ounces)196g (6.91 ounces)229g (8.08 ounces)
Battery capacity3,700mAh4,500mAh5,000mAh
ProcessorSnapdragon 8 Gen 1 CPUSnapdragon 8 Gen 1 CPUSnapdragon 8 Gen 1 CPU
RAM8GB8GB8GB, 12GB
Storage128GB, 256GB128GB, 256GB128GB, 256GB, 512GB, 1TB
Rear cameras50MP (f/1.8) wide, 12MP (f/2.2) ultrawide, 10MP (f/2.4) telephoto50MP (f/1.8) wide, 12MP (f/2.2) ultrawide, 10MP (f/2.4) telephoto108MP (f/2.2) wide, 12MP (f/2.2) ultrawide, 10MP (f2.4 / f4.9) telephoto
Front cameras10MP10MP40MP
Front video4K at 60fps4K at 60fps4K at 60fps
Rear video8K at 24fps, 4K at 60fps8K at 24fps, 4K at 60fps8K at 24fps, 4K at 60fps
PortsUSB-CUSB-CUSB-C
S PenNoNoYes
BiometricsUltrasonic fingerprint sensor, facial recognitionUltrasonic fingerprint sensor, facial recognitionUltrasonic fingerprint sensor, facial recognition
Water and dust protectionIP68IP68IP68
UWBNoYesYes
Wireless chargingYesYesYes
Wireless5G mmWave / sub-6GHz, LTE, Wi-Fi 6, Bluetooth 5.25G mmWave / sub-6GHz, LTE, Wi-Fi 6E (6Ghz), Bluetooth 5.25G mmWave / sub-6GHz, LTE, Wi-Fi 6E (6Ghz), Bluetooth 5.2
Starting price$799.99$999.99$1,199.99
